"provision of comfort" is a correct and usable phrase in written English.
It refers to the act of providing or supplying comfort to someone or something. Example: The hotel boasts exceptional amenities, including a state-of-the-art spa for the provision of comfort to its guests. In this sentence, "provision of comfort" is used to describe the purpose of the spa - to provide comfort to the hotel guests.
